Lumpsum calculator: estimate one-time investment growth
A lumpsum investment is a one-time deposit into a mutual fund. This calculator shows how your principal could grow with compounding over time at an assumed annual return, which is useful when you are deciding how to deploy idle cash, a bonus, or proceeds from a portfolio rebalance.
Use it to compare scenarios like "invest now vs later", or to sanity-check whether a target amount is realistic for your time horizon.
